The Health Working Group brings together practitioners, insurers and academics involved in the design and implementation of pooling products that increase low-income families’ financial access to health care.

Past activities
2011
Thierry van Bastelaer from Abt Associates took over the facilitation of the group in March 2011 and reconfigured the group to focus on insurance products. Four meetings were held throughout the year to identify the objectives, share lessons on specific technical issues, and review the group’s outputs.
The working group received seed funding from the Network for an initiative to build an inventory of health microinsurance plans and lessons learned, which will be completed in 2012.
